I have read the SSHE Overcards section about 3 times, and I've been experimenting with playing overcards somewhat aggressively, but so far I've mostly just lost money on them.

Depends on my mood. Sometimes I wonder...I'm only at about 14K hands but it seems more and more to me (in 6 max at least) that I do much better in sessions where I'm just mucking everything that's not obviously strong and pushing the strong stuff really hard. It seems like at .25/.50 the more I muck marginal hands the more these guys bet into me when I have strong ones, instead of the other way around, so I don't lose anything by getting a weak-tight image.

It's like the fact that they've seen I can fold to a bet or raise on any street on a hand I was betting convinces them that if they raise me with King high they can get the pot. Well they can have it if I have Ace high. The times I would have won divided by the times I would have lost to a baby pair seem more than made up for by their extra willingness to bet/raise at me when I have 2 pair or a set and they have a pair or nothing.

It is painful when I river the nuts on a hand I mucked though...

I know it's not going to be like that so much at higher limits...but maybe I'll wait until then to worry about it. It seems so iffy betting without any made hand on flops where it seems to me any random player has as much chance of making a hand as I do, and for sure just calling is gonna lose.

The problem is the players in the games I'm in will take shots, but will almost never fold even bottom pair. Without any fold equity betting overcards feels like a loser to me. When I hit a game with players who can fold I do push with overcards.
